Taylor Momsen Leaves Little to Imagination in Risqué NYFW Outfit

Taylor Momsen made a daring fashion statement by going almost topless at New York Fashion Week on September 9. The 31-year-old musician looked fierce while attending the KidSuper Funny Business comedy and fashion show, which took place in collaboration with Lovesac. Over the years, the frontwoman of The Pretty Reckless has been showcasing her edgy sense of style, keeping it close to her rockstar image. As such, the recent risqué NYFW look majorly added to her rocker aura.

Taylor Momsen nearly goes topless for NYFW appearance

Singer and songwriter Taylor Momsen went nearly topless in an edgy black ensemble for the red carpet event of the KidSuper Funny Business comedy and fashion show at the New York Fashion Week. The “Gossip Girl” star made a bold choice by wearing a black printed jacket by KidSuper with nothing underneath. She paired it with a matching set of pants, and the entire ensemble flaunted her impressive physique, especially her defined abs. She also put on black pasties that mimicked duct tape.

Momsen styled her outfit with layered neckpieces and the musician kept her makeup edgy with contoured cheekbones, a mauve-toned dramatic smokey eye, and a nude lip. She also wore her blonde hair down in loose, breezy waves with a middle part. Roberto Morelli did her makeup for the event, while Edgar Parra styled her hair.

Taylor Momsen rose to fame by playing the iconic character Jenny Humphrey in the popular teen drama series “Gossip Girl.” She is also well known for her roles in several other notable movies, including “How the Grinch Stole Christmas,” “Underdog,” and “Spy Kids 2: The Island of Lost Dreams,” among others. However, she took a break from her acting career and became a dedicated rock musician. She took the leading position in The Pretty Reckless, the American rock band, in 2009 and they recently opened the Europe Power Up Tour of AC/DC.
